org.jetbrains.kotlin.serialization.js
Interface JsProtoBuf.HeaderOrBuilder

All Superinterfaces:
org.jetbrains.kotlin.protobuf.MessageLiteOrBuilder
All Known Implementing Classes:
JsProtoBuf.Header, JsProtoBuf.Header.Builder
Enclosing class:
JsProtoBuf

public static interface JsProtoBuf.HeaderOrBuilder
extends org.jetbrains.kotlin.protobuf.MessageLiteOrBuilder


Method Summary
 int getFlags()
          optional int32 flags = 1;
 int getJsCodeBinaryVersion()
          optional int32 js_code_binary_version = 2;
 java.lang.String getPackageFqName()
          optional string package_fq_name = 3;
 org.jetbrains.kotlin.protobuf.ByteString getPackageFqNameBytes()
          optional string package_fq_name = 3;
 boolean hasFlags()
          optional int32 flags = 1;
 boolean hasJsCodeBinaryVersion()
          optional int32 js_code_binary_version = 2;
 boolean hasPackageFqName()
          optional string package_fq_name = 3;
 
Methods inherited from interface org.jetbrains.kotlin.protobuf.MessageLiteOrBuilder
getDefaultInstanceForType, isInitialized
 

Method Detail

hasFlags

boolean hasFlags()
optional int32 flags = 1;
preRelease
 


getFlags

int getFlags()
optional int32 flags = 1;
preRelease
 


hasJsCodeBinaryVersion

boolean hasJsCodeBinaryVersion()
optional int32 js_code_binary_version = 2;
 (patch << 16) + (minor << 8) + major
 


getJsCodeBinaryVersion

int getJsCodeBinaryVersion()
optional int32 js_code_binary_version = 2;
 (patch << 16) + (minor << 8) + major
 


hasPackageFqName

boolean hasPackageFqName()
optional string package_fq_name = 3;


getPackageFqName

java.lang.String getPackageFqName()
optional string package_fq_name = 3;


getPackageFqNameBytes

org.jetbrains.kotlin.protobuf.ByteString getPackageFqNameBytes()
optional string package_fq_name = 3;